Hirving Lozano (PSV): Went 80 minutes in PSV’s 3-0 win against ADO. Had 3 shots on target, and 4 dribbles. Chucky is now tied for the league lead in goals with his teammate, Marco van Ginkel, but has played nearly 300 minutes less.

Uriel Antuna (FC Groningen): Made the bench but did not see any action.

Chicharito (West Ham): Came off the bench for 11 minutes. Chicha had 1 shot on target, 1 key pass and 2 completed dribbles in his 15 touches of the ball.

Carlos Salcedo (Eintracht Frankfurt): Finished the game with a 7.24 WhoScored rating and the most touches on the team. Salcedo was busy with 6 clearances, 4 interceptions, and 2 tackles. One of the few Mexicans starting every game for his club in Europe.
